So what on earth is going on in Lincoln pennies ? People posting RARE 1941 NO MINT MARK as an example, and wanting extreme amount of money. Also many more auctions posting worthless pennies at high cost. Are these people for real?

There are 1.3 active listing on eBay.   A goodly number of the items for sale are misidentified or misrepresented, innocently or intentionally.   Many asking prices are unrealistic.  Just be a smart buyer yourself and buy only what you know, at prices you believe to be fair, from sellers who appear reputable, and carry on.

i'm a long-time coin seller/buyer...

 

to me there are two possibilities...

 

1 - seller honestly has no clue, and is of the mind "i've never seen one so it must be rare and valuable"... i've seen that more times than i like to think about...

 

2 - seller is fishing, trying to hook and reel in a real sucker...

 

in this case, i think it's #2... i've seen the listing in question and there is too much detail for it to be an ignorant seller...
